See to it your cover letter includes these three points
Lots of jobs ask you to submit a cover letter along with your various other application materials, yet even if a cover letter is optional, you could seize the day to send out one along. The objective? To express your understanding, relevant skills, as well as interest for the job concerned.
The cover letter supplies you the opportunity to attach the dots for the personnels team, states Vickie Seitner, executive company instructor and founder of Occupation Edge One in Omaha, Nebraska.
If you re going to send one, first, make sure each letter is tailored to the job you re applying for and references the placement. Second, make sure each cover letter you create consists of these 3 aspects.
Proof that you ve done your homework
Recruiters and also hiring supervisors desire to see that you understand just what you re obtaining on your own into. It s vital in the early areas of your cover letter that you describe the work, its title, and also the company in some type.
And put on t hesitate to do a little complementary. Impress your prospective future employer with a recognition of a significant business success. Bonus points if that success relates to the group you d be signing up with.
Management professional Alison Environment-friendly offers an example of how you d creep this info right into your cover letter narrative. This is a passage from her sample cover letter, which would certainly be consisted of as part of an application for a magazine staff writer job.
I m thrilled by the way you make environmental concerns easily accessible to non-environmentalists (particularly in the web pages of Sierra Magazine, which has actually drawn me in more times than I can count), and also I would love the chance to be component of your work.
The writing is informal, lovely and reveals the job candidate recognizes the ropes.
An explanation of how your skills relate
Your cover letter is also the composed explanation of your return to as it associates with the task. It s important you explain in the letter what specifically it is you can do for this firm and also this role based on your previous experience.
Below s one revolutionary strategy that accomplishes this without tiring the visitor to fatality. Darrell Cart, profession instructor as well as author of Never Make an application for a Work Again: Damage the Regulations, Cut the Line, Beat the Relax, asks the task candidate to create just what he calls a T-Letter.
This is a letter with a two-sentence introductory complied with by two columns: One on the left headed, Your Demands and also one on the ideal goinged, My Credentials. Bye-bye large, monotonous blocks of text.
Making use of the job summary, draw out sentences that express just what they are searching for and also position those in the Your Requirements column. Then include a sentence for each to the My Certifications column that clarifies just how your skills match those.
It s an aggressive, strong technique. One that can establish you apart from the remainder.
You have a short-and-sweet, self-analyzed base test that they will review, Gurney claims. It is pointed and also has them, at minimum, assume that he or she has at the very least wanted to see a coinciding fit.
Of training course, you could likewise do this in an extra standard way simply stating how your skills link to the task.
